Frequently Asked Questions

What is a freelance attorney?

A freelance attorney is a legal professional that offers services to a number of different law firms and clients on a temporary basis, rather than working exclusively with one organization. 

How to become a contract attorney?

In order to become a contract attorney, you must first get a relevant Bachelor’s degree. Then you will need to pass the LSAT exam and earn a place at law school to earn your Juris Doctor degree. Finally, you need to pass the state bar exam to earn your license to practice. During your studies, it is a good idea to take on an internship with a contract attorney to get some relevant experience.

How much does a contract lawyer make? 

The average salary for a contract lawyer in the US is $45.69 per hour. However, more experienced contract lawyers can make upwards of $160 per hour.

Can your work at home as a lawyer?

Yes, there are plenty of remote attorney jobs available in various areas of the law. The requirements are the same as traditional attorney positions.
